## One Piece Chapter 918, pages 11-12: Luffytaro Repays a Favor - Chapter: 918 - Pages: 11-12 - Characters: Trafalgar Law, Roronoa Zoro, Monkey D. Luffy, O-Kiku, Tama, Koma-chiyo, Speed, Okobore Town residents ### Summary Page 11: Law races after them and shouts, "Zorojuro! We'll be out of the city soon!" Zoro answers, "Alright, we'll split this up in Leftover Town!" O-Kiku, still trying to understand why the supposed ronin is involved, demands, "Your job was to be a ronin in the Flower Capital! Why are you all the way out here, in Kuri?!" Law erupts at Zoro and Luffy for the damage they have done to the plan: "You swore up and down that you wouldn't cause trouble!" and "And not only did you get on the wanted list, you've gone and done something bad enough to get Jack called out!" O-Kiku asks in alarm, "Wha- who is he?! Is this okay?!" As the treasure ship reaches Okobore Town, starving people stare and cry, "A treasure ship?!" "Food?!" "Why?!" "How?!" "Really?!" Page 12: The stolen cargo is not kept as treasure. Luffy has it thrown open for the starving people of Okobore Town. Beast Pirates try to object, yelling, "Hey, hey! Wait a minute, you mongrels!" and "Oi! Listen to me! Those aren't leftovers yet!" but the food is already being handed out. The townspeople receive not just meals but clean water, and the words spill through the crowd: "Water!" "Poison-free!" "Money-free, too! Take it!" One resident can hardly believe it: "So much drinkable water... how many years has it been..." Gratitude rises toward the pirate who made it happen: "Luffytaro! Thank you!" Luffy makes sure the name spreads, declaring, "The name's Luffytaro! Anyone asks, you tell 'em!"
